Design-Build Process

Corix will work with the client to select, design, build and deliver modular water and wastewater treatment plants that can meet the community’s needs.

Selecting the Water Treatment Process

Corix will select the most appropriate water treatment process. We can identify and implement a number of opportunities to reduce environmental impacts as well as capital operations and maintenance (O&M) costs. The ability to reliably achieve effluent quality which meets or exceeds the required effluent parameters is paramount.

We work to balance physical input factors such as water flow and site location with the client’s desired cost and operational outcomes.

Design the Treatment Plant

Our team of engineers will work with you during the design process to develop innovative solutions that can improve life cycle costs and lower the impact on the environment while guaranteeing that all standards are met. The inputs from all disciplines including technical, finance, operations and risk management are incorporated in the design development.

Build Using an "In-Factory" Production Process

Corix employs an “in-factory” production process that enables us to effectively control quality, speed up the approval process and dramatically reduce costs. During this stage, the treatment plant is assembled, piped, wired and programmed in our facility before undergoing a complete quality inspection and operations check prior to shipment.

Delivery of the Treatment Plant

After pre-testing, the treatment plant is mounted onto steel skids for delivery by truck or rail. Once on site, the treatment plant is skidded from truck to pad and water and electrical are connected.

Commissioning and Training

Before final hand-off to the client, our experienced technical staff will systematically walk through every component of the water treatment process and building with the client and plant operator to ensure proper installation and operation.

We will also provide comprehensive training on all systems within the plant, demonstrating the operation and maintenance (O&M) procedures for each component. These procedures are also explained in the O&M manual and training video, which we include with every treatment plant we provide.
